Output 89a103a6d9a32f7a8ecbdf060808a18e9980c51898670396a60e8967de0c578a:0

value
84538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5af0545d88bd914284c9ae49c126335e282e3c84 OP_EQUAL
address
MGBzx5t3erLiZcZy18SaJgZWRfWBaa1jdz
transaction
89a103a6d9a32f7a8ecbdf060808a18e9980c51898670396a60e8967de0c578a
spent
true